## Fixing the N+1 in Queryloom

Welcome to the Burrowgraph team. Our GraphQL layer, Queryloom, batches resolver calls through the Loaderdeck cache to avoid N+1 queries. If you see per-row SQL in the trace viewer, a resolver is bypassing the loader — wrap it with `batchFetch`. Run `make seed` before local testing; the dataset mirrors our Fennwick staging tenant. Loaderdeck needs a cache credential in your env file, added on the following line.

vault entry, fadup-tagag: RELAY_SECRET8=2fd92179

## Local Setup

WideDiff handles files over 2 GB by chunking them into indexed segments before rendering. Clone the repo, run the bootstrap script, and start the viewer on port 7420. Sample fixtures are generated on first launch. The segment index is persisted so repeat comparisons stay fast. For index storage, point the viewer at the database using the string below.

database URL for bahop-yagep: mssql://sildor_svc:35ha7jz@db-fb6d.nelvrodyn.example:5432/casath

# Service Accounts: String Extraction

The `extract-i18n` script pulls translatable strings from all Bramblewick repos and pushes them to the Glossa service. It runs under the `i18n-extractor` service account. Do not run it under your personal account; Glossa rate-limits individual users aggressively. The account has write access to the staging catalog only. Set the token in your shell before invoking the script. The current staging token is below.

API key for kahap-kafog: zpat15_6qzxZ7YR8aDwjmp